The invention provides an expressway service area traffic flow prediction method, which comprises the following steps of (1) recording service area traffic flow within one year, and establishing a curve graph of a relationship between the service area traffic flow within the year and the service area traffic flow; (2) randomly recording the traffic flow of the service area within 24 hours, and establishing a curve graph of the relationship between the traffic flow of the service area within 24 hours and the traffic flow of the service area; (3) recording the traffic flow passing through the ETC within one year, and merging the traffic flow within the year with the curve graph of the relationship between the traffic flow of the service area and the traffic flow passing through the ETC; (4) recording daily weather in the year, and adding the weather into the combined image in the previous step; (5) inputting the curve graph into an algorithm model; and (6) establishing a prediction system. According to the highway service area traffic flow prediction method, storage, warehousing, backup and uploading sharing are carried out through the data storage module, so that prediction systems of multiple service areas can take uploaded data as reference, and then activities such as material management are carried out.
